Signed-off-by: Jacopo Mondi Reviewed-by: Rob Clark Reviewed-by: Simon Ser Reviewed-by: Naushir Patuck Link: https://lore.kernel.org/r/20240226132544.82817-1-jacopo.mondi@ideasonboard.com Signed-off-by: Javier Martinez Canillas --- include/uapi/drm/drm_fourcc.h | 4 ++++ 1 file changed, 4 insertions(+) (limited to 'include/uapi/drm') diff --git a/include/uapi/drm/drm_fourcc.h b/include/uapi/drm/drm_fourcc.h index 0d375c5bfc9d..ea91aa8afde9 100644 --- a/include/uapi/drm/drm_fourcc.h +++ b/include/uapi/drm/drm_fourcc.h @@ -210,6 +210,10 @@ extern "C" { #define DRM_FORMAT_RGBA1010102 fourcc_code('R', 'A', '3', '0') /* [31:0] R:G:B:A 10:10:10:2 little endian */ #define DRM_FORMAT_BGRA1010102 fourcc_code('B', 'A', '3', '0') /* [31:0] B:G:R:A 10:10:10:2 little endian */ +/* 48 bpp RGB */ +#define DRM_FORMAT_RGB161616 fourcc_code('R', 'G', '4', '8') /* [47:0] R:G:B 16:16:16 little endian */ +#define DRM_FORMAT_BGR161616 fourcc_code('B', 'G', '4', '8') /* [47:0] B:G:R 16:16:16 little endian */ + /* 64 bpp RGB */ #define DRM_FORMAT_XRGB16161616 fourcc_code('X', 'R', '4', '8') /* [63:0] x:R:G:B 16:16:16:16 little endian */ #define DRM_FORMAT_XBGR16161616 fourcc_code('X', 'B', '4', '8') /* [63:0] x:B:G:R 16:16:16:16 little endian */ -- cgit v1.2.3 From dbbde63c9e9d472743a88f975baac412ba93f29d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Rob Clark Date: Sun, 29 Jun 2025 13:13:01 -0700 Subject: drm/msm: Add PRR support Add PRR (Partial Resident Region) is a bypass address which make GPU writes go to /dev/null and reads return zero. This is used to implement vulkan sparse residency. To support PRR/NULL mappings, we allocate a page to reserve a physical address which we know will not be used as part of a GEM object, and configure the SMMU to use this address for PRR/NULL mappings. The original support for preemption was based on * a single ring per priority level so # of priority levels equals the # -- cgit v1.2.3 From b58e12a66e47eaf95b31bbefbc260e5a0b3e638c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Rob Clark Date: Sun, 29 Jun 2025 13:13:07 -0700 Subject: drm/msm: Add _NO_SHARE flag Buffers that are not shared between contexts can share a single resv object. This way drm_gpuvm will not track them as external objects, and submit-time validating overhead will be O(1) for all N non-shared BOs, instead of O(n).
